Based on National Bank of Greece exchange rates.   
Other banks likely to offer rates which may be marginally higher or lower.    
Banks and foreign exchange offices normally charge standard 2% commission.   
You may get a better rate changing your holiday money in advance at e.g. the
Post Office.   
NB: some f-ex agencies advertise "No Commission".    
Invariably, they deduct commission before they (don't) advertise the rate.   
Foreign exchange offices are businesses, not charities.

Greece to bring in Egyptian farm workers amid labor shortage

Greece will start bringing in workers from Egypt this summer to take on temporary farming jobs under a deal between the countries to tackle a labor shortage, the Migration Ministry said on Friday.

After a decade of pain, the Greek economy is forecast to grow nearly 3% this year, far outpacing the eurozone average of 0.8%.

But an exodus of workers during Greece’s economic crisis, a shrinking population and strict migration rules have left the country struggling to find tens of thousands of workers to fill vacancies in farming, tourism, construction and other sectors.

Greece will take in around 5,000 seasonal farm workers under the 2022 deal signed with Egypt.

Labor productivity deficit in Greece
Greece ranks last among European states and keeps deteriorating, according to OECD data

Labor productivity in Greece is about a third lower than the average of its member-states, the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development (OECD) said last week.

The details, as revealed by the special chapter of its annual Economic Outlook report, on Greece, are even more disappointing: Not only is productivity low, but it has fallen slightly in recent years. In addition, Greece ranks last in terms of productivity levels among European OECD members and fourth from bottom among OECD member-countries overall.

Google fixes fifth Chrome zero-day exploited in attacks this year

​Google has released a security update for the Chrome browser to fix the fifth zero-day vulnerability exploited in the wild since the start of the year.

Google addressed the problem with the release of 124.0.6367.201/.202 for Mac/Windows and 124.0.6367.201 for Linux, with the updates rolling out over the coming days/weeks.

Chrome updates automatically when a security update is available, but users can confirm they’re running the latest version by going to Settings > About Chrome, letting the update finish, and then clicking on the ‘Relaunch’ button to apply it.

Red Arrows aerobatic team to perform in Paleo Faliro on May 18

The Royal Air Force Aerobatic Team, the Red Arrows, will put on a display at noon on Saturday, May 18, above Flisvos in Paleo Faliro, on the coast of Athens.

The British aerobatic team will also perform in a show on May 21 in Souda Bay, Crete, as part of the celebrations for the 83rd anniversary of the Battle of Crete.

3.9 Earthquake hits off Kefalonia Coast

 The epicenter of the earthquake was located 5 kilometers south-southwest of Lixouri, with a focal depth of 15.2 kilometers

An earthquake measuring 3.9 on the Richter scale rocked the residents of Kefalonia on Friday afternoon.

According to the Athens Geodynamic Institute, the tremor was recorded at 3.9 on the Richter scale and occurred at approximately 13:48.

So far, there have been no reports about damage or injuries from the earthquake, with scientists examining the seismic activity in the area.

Draft Bill Eyes Detection of Uninsured, Poorly-Maintained Vehicles in Greece

According to reports, at least half a million vehicles in Greece are uninsured, while the number of those without inspections is unknown

Greece’s finance ministry is expected to submit, possibly in the next few days, a draft bill envisioning the automatic detection of vehicles in the country that are not insured or have passed inspection.

The draft bill, which will first be unveiled for public deliberation, also foresees stiffer fines for vehicle owners who do have not paid road fees before an end-of-the-year deadline.
